Transaction 4eedfbbcc220b086317b4f0f8c990f2d97642c5368a1a124371870e53eca3e6c

1 Input
2 Outputs
  • 4eedfbbcc220b086317b4f0f8c990f2d97642c5368a1a124371870e53eca3e6c:0
  • value  1071415
    address  1E58P9eCGxv8NywmuCh2chH8wGBq6f1uvN
  • 4eedfbbcc220b086317b4f0f8c990f2d97642c5368a1a124371870e53eca3e6c:1
  • value  13320575
    address  1EtfDcdJeAEN7o9MX5B4j4CUJBswfBVKVK